Originally posted by rathi ji:


Coming to original question, any suggestions???



Well Book is good, but eventually, I would like to tell you, It totally depends upon your expereince. I have read some of sections of this book. Specially Section III is good a bit.

It would be innapropriate for me not to mention one major issue I have with the book. The book makes reference to resources in a cd that wasn't even included. At the end of the book, where most CDs are found, there's a sales pitch to call a 1800number to ORDER a cd!
There isn't even a website with supporting documents for this book, which is a luxury that we're accustomed to with other publishers.

But finally I have concluded that it may be worthy if I have some expereince around 10-12 Years.
